An overview is presented of a study undertaken for the NASA-LeRC on an advanced power system component testbed designed to be attached to the space station. The study was a continuation of NASA's efforts to identify and exploit the benefits of the space station to provide a platform for science and technology development. A candidate set of advanced technology experiments was devised in the photovoltaic, energy storage, solar dynamic and elastic propulsion disciplines. The testbed and the proposed experiments are described.
